Source Measure Units (SMU)

ADI’s digitally controlled SMU solutions integrate high-resolution measurement, fast digital PID control, and programmable power rails to improve accuracy, transient response, and thermal efficiency, helping customers simplify system design and scale high-performance test platforms with confidence.

Value and Benefits

  • Digitally Controlled SMU: High-voltage solutions for DPS, PMU, and ATE applications with precise source/measure capability.
  • Fast PID Response: Integrated digital PID delivers stable transients and improved accuracy.
  • Wide Range Support: Operates up to ±100 V and ±1 A for demanding systems.
  • Scalable Design: Multi-channel architecture with simplified thermal management.

High Precision Source Measure Unit (SMU)  Video

ADMX3001: 4-channel SMU board with 7 current ranges, 3 voltage ranges, 0.01% accuracy, and integrated ADHV4711 op-amp plus AD4630-24 SAR ADC.

Precision SMU biasing for PA characterization Video

ADMX3001 powers RF PA characterization with programmable bias sweeps, flexible configuration, and up to 1 A per channel for lab and production testing.
